The Evolution of the UK Video Game Industry
The history of video game development in the UK can be traced back to the early 1980s with the inception of home consoles and personal computers. Companies like Atari and Commodore introduced gaming to the masses, leading to the birth of local game development firms. As technology progressed, so did the complexity and richness of video games, leading to the emergence of world-renowned institutions in the industry.
By the late 1990s, the UK began to emerge as a powerhouse in video game development. Titles such as Grand Theft Auto, developed by Rockstar North in Edinburgh, put the UK on the global gaming map. This momentum has only increased over the years, with prominent companies like Ubisoft and SEGA establishing significant development studios across the country.
Why UK Video Game Companies Are Leading the Charge
Several factors contribute to the success of UK video game companies in the global marketplace:
- Creative Talent: The UK boasts a high concentration of creative talent, nurtured by renowned educational institutions such as University of Abertay Dundee and University of Southampton, which offer specialized programs in game design and development.
- Innovation and Technology: The rapid advancement of technology, from graphical capabilities to artificial intelligence, has allowed developers to push the boundaries of what is possible in gaming.
- Supportive Ecosystem: The British government has implemented various tax reliefs and funding opportunities to support the gaming industry, fostering an environment ripe for growth.
